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
585 507378606 6626 393 875388696
29293 784861 23341947944
29293 784861 23341947944
728 41857907 08 6655
All about undefined
Interested in learning more?
29293 784861 23341947944
728 41857907 08 6655
See more
6395 5993 2159
94 50872 4780 2944
See more
593819 1165273
23245452 93311861 02004996 0379427
See more